Mylor Bridge is a proper Cornish village with a good pub, newsagents, general store, quality butchers, fishmongers, post office, and doctors. Fantastic walks and idyllic scenery with lots of amenities on your doorstep make it a perfect base for exploring Cornwall. The space Footpaths from the cottage are plentiful and the famous 13th Century Pandora Inn can be reached by a 30 minute scenic creekside path walk. The creekside walks from Mylor are idyllic, with Restronguet Creek and Weir Beach just a 20 minute walk away or in the other direction lovely creekside walks to Mylor Churchtown leading to Mylor Yacht Harbour and on to Falmouth. Here you will find Castaways restaurant and Cafe Mylor, along with two sailing schools, boat, kayak paddle board and bike hire.
